In order to better support building solutions which reference both
.NET 6 and legacy projects within Visual Studio, we have begun
strong-naming all the MSBuild-related assemblies; see also 87acd6b.
This allows loading two different version of the "same" assembly, e.g.
`Microsoft.Android.Build.BaseTasks.dll`, from two different locations
within the same AppDomain/AssemblyLoadContext.
However, strong-naming is only part of the solution. The other part
is that, for sanity and reliability, the "two different versions of
the 'same' assembly" should *also* have different assembly *versions*.
If they have the same assembly version, are they truly different?
Update the build system by adding a `Directory.Build.targets` and
`GitInfo.txt` file so that the the [`GitInfo`][0] [NuGet Package][1]
will be used to "fully" set the `$(Version)` MSBuild property,
consisting of the major and minor version numbers contained within
`GitInfo.txt`, along with a "computed" `$(GitSemVerPatch)` value
based on the "patch version" in `GitInfo.txt`, if present, added to
the number of commits which have occurred since `GitInfo.txt` changed.
Additionally, set the `$(InformationalVersion)` MSBuild property so
that it mirrors the behavior in [`Mono.Android.dll`][2]:
[assembly: System.Reflection.AssemblyInformationalVersionAttribute("1.0.1; git-rev-head:4c2e36c; git-branch:main")
